Top Ten Plumbing Tools You Should Have in Your Home
Home owners need to be outfitted for plumbing emergency situations in case of unexpected problems with their plumbing components. This maybe might be a busted pipe, as a result, triggering leaks, or any of the various other typical plumbing emergencies. It is consequently needed to have some standard plumbing tools. Utilizing the best plumbing tools will give you the called for results as well as obviously, makes basic DIY plumbing repairs feasible. You may not need these devices right now, but they will confirm helpful at some time. And you don't require to have everything after all you're not an expert plumber. However, there are some fundamental tools you need to always have in your residence. Right here are 5 of such plumbing equipment you might find practical at some point.

Plunger:


bettor is an excellent device for dealing with plumbing concerns. It is made use of to clear clogs in commodes, kitchen sinks, as well as various other drains pipes in your home. There are different kinds of bettors for taking care of different sorts of drain obstructions so you should have different kinds and sizes of bettor depending on the one that fits your drains pipes. There are 2 main kinds of bettor: the flange and the cup. Each of these has its details applications for cleaning up drainpipe obstructions.
A container wrench: this is another device that must be in every residence. When doing plumbing repairs, it may be necessary to chill out screws and also sink plumbing fixtures. The basin wrench makes this feasible and also is likewise made use of to tighten up nuts too. This wrench has a head that pivots at the back as well as front. This assists to reach smaller nuts or hold the tap knobs and pipes.

Pliers:


The kind of pliers advised for plumbing is the tongue-and-groove pliers. They are used to tighten up and also loosen up nuts and bolts. They can likewise be controlled to hold nuts as well as bolts in position and also make use of to hold and select things. Pliers are very valuable tools for do it yourself plumbers.

Auger:


This is additionally called a drain snake and also is utilized for getting rid of drain blockages. This tool is placed into blocked drains to pull out obstructions and gunk from the drain. You put it in the drain as well as twist it to damage blockages into tinier bits for simple cleaning.

Teflon tape:


This is likewise frequently called plumber's tape. It is utilized to securely secure stack joints and fitting. The tapes are in rolls cut to specific sizes as well as widths. It is a bulletproof seal and also as a result of this, it can be utilized to hold back leakages till specialist assistance shows up.

Signs You Need to Call an Emergency Plumber


Most people don’t anticipate having a plumbing problem. After all, your home’s piping is probably the last thing on your mind, even as you wash your hands, flush the toilet, and take a shower. If you think you’re having an emergency, call a plumber as soon as possible.


TOP 10 REASONS TO CALL AN EMERGENCY PLUMBER


  • Gurgling sounds: Something could be blocking your sewer line if the toilet gurgles when you drain the bathtub, or if you hear gurgling from the sink while the washing machine runs. Call an emergency plumber before the problem develops into a backed-up sewer!


  • Stubborn toilet clog: If a foreign object has lodged itself in the drainpipe, a plunger will only get you so far. An emergency plumber has more advanced tools and techniques to clear stubborn toilet clogs.


  • Shower or sink won’t drain: You may find that you can’t clear a stopped-up sink or shower drain with the tools available to you. To get things flowing again, call a plumber for drain cleaning services.


  • Sounds of water running: If you hear water running through the pipes while no one is using the plumbing, there could be a leak somewhere. You need expert leak detection to locate and fix the source of the problem before it causes any more harm.


  • Sewage odor: Be wary of bad smells with no apparent source. A broken sewer vent or pipe could be to blame, which is not only unpleasant but could also cause environmental and health issues. Professional sewer repair should set things right again.


  • Low water pressure: Sometimes, you can blame a lack of water flow on a clogged aerator. Unscrew this from the faucet and soak it in vinegar to remove mineral deposits. If the problem persists, call a professional for help.


  • Frozen pipes: Low water pressure in the winter could be caused by a frozen pipe. You must act fast to prevent the pipe from bursting and potentially causing significant water damage.


  • Burst or dripping pipes: If you’re too late, and a frozen pipe has burst, don’t panic—turn the main water shut-off valve to stop the flow of water and prevent property damage until an emergency plumber arrives.


  • No hot water: A problem with your water heater can make a hot shower suddenly turn ice-cold. Fortunately, an emergency plumber can perform the repair you need to restore your supply of hot water.


  • Leaking fixture or hose: If you see water flowing out from under the dishwasher, washing machine, or ice maker, the hose behind the appliance may have sprung a leak. See if you can tighten the connection to stop the dripping. Otherwise, turn off the water and call an emergency plumber.
